We cannot stop dog shedding nevertheless there are effective ways in minimizing it.
Feed the Good
What you feed your dog reflects on their coat. Give your pet good food especially the ones rich in protein.
Give Fatty Acid Supplement
Fatty Acid Supplements help prevent dog coating from breaking or being damage as it keeps it healthy. Healthy coating means less shedding.
Constant Checkup
You may not know but one of the reasons why your dog shed a lot of hair is because it might be really sick. Visit your dog's veterinarian for possible health failure so to have it cured.

Brush your Pet
Brushing takes away dog hairs that might fall somewhere in your house later on. In that way, you will help make your home dog hair free. Aside from this brushing will make your pet's hair softer and cleaner.
Use the Proper Brush
There are many types of brush all designed for a specific kind of pet coating. Be sure to use the proper type of brush for your dog. It is through this way evading dog shedding become effective.
